  • Patent number: 11450974
    Abstract: An electrical contact includes: a first end; a second end; and a solder cup section formed at the first end. The solder cup section conductively connects to an electric component including a wire, by soldering. The solder cup section has a circumferential wall region with an upper edge defining a solder cup opening at the first end, and a solder cup base, which is arranged opposite the solder cup opening and which defines a base of the solder cup section. The electrical contact is stamped and formed from a metal sheet.

  • Publication number: 20210066825
    Abstract: A method for joining an electrical terminal pre-populated in a contact carrier and an electrical conductor includes arranging a connection portion of the electrical conductor at a receiving section of the electrical terminal pre-populated in the contact carrier, arranging at least two electrodes on one or more sides of the receiving section of the electrical terminal pre-populated in the contact carrier receiving the connection portion of the electrical conductor, and fusing the connection portion of the electrical conductor and the receiving section of the electrical terminal pre-populated in the contact carrier by using the electrodes to join the electrical conductor and the electrical terminal pre-populated in the contact carrier.

  • Patent number: 10898992
    Abstract: A fastening aid for screwing a fastener having a locknut by rotating the fastener around a rotation axis with a predetermined torque includes a sleeve element being attachable around the locknut along the rotation axis, an engaging structure provided at an inner surface of the sleeve and configured to engage with the locknut when the sleeve is attached around the locknut, a clasp element for reversibly closing the sleeve element to a closed state for attaching the sleeve around the locknut, and for reversibly opening the sleeve element to an opened state for detaching the sleeve from the locknut. The fastening aid is configured to allow screwing of the fastener around the rotation axis when exposed to a torque smaller than or equal to the predetermined torque and to prevent screwing the fastener around the rotation axis when the predetermined torque is exceeded.
